‘Too early’ – Fabrizio Romano downplays Thomas Frank to Manchester United reports

Transfer specialist Fabrizio Romano has provided an update on the manager situation at Manchester United amid links to Brentford boss Thomas Frank.

No decision has been made on Erik ten Hag’s future, but a number of journalists are speculating over the club’s apparent targets to replace the Dutchman.

Thomas Frank has done an impressive job during his time at the Brentford Community Stadium. He now gets linked with bigger jobs, including United, as per The Telegraph.

Romano claims nothing has been decided at United just yet, despite reports of the contrary.

Speaking to CaughtOffside about Ten Hag’s future and the links with Frank, Romano played downb the stories and suggested patience is required when it comes to INEOS’ final decision.

“We’re hearing more speculation about the Manchester United job, with Brentford boss Thomas Frank the latest name to be linked as a potential replacement for Erik ten Hag,” Romano said.

“Still, as I always repeat about Manchester United – no decision has been made about Ten Hag’s position and we have to wait for that in order to understand what they will do with the new manager. There are many links but nothing will be concrete until they decide on Ten Hag.

“I like Frank and he’s done an impressive job at Brentford, but it’s too early at the moment to be talking about him or anyone else as a candidate for United. Let’s see how Ten Hag ends the season, with two more league matches and the FA Cup final still to come.”

United could still end the season on a positive note by winning the FA Cup. That would secure our place in next season’s Europa League.
